Keeping your travel needs in mind, Walton-on-Thames station provides a variety of amenities for all. The ticket office operates from 06:10 to 20:40 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 08:10 to 19:40 on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for convenient access to tickets, including options for those using Disabled Persons Railcards. The station is equipped with smartcard validators, enabling the use of modern ticketing methods.
For those requiring special assistance, step-free access is thoughtfully provided to both platforms via ramps and lifts, and induction loops are available to aid those with hearing devices. Accessible toilets and baby changing facilities ensure comfort for all passengers, while a heated waiting area in the booking hall offers a cozy place to rest. However, please note that there's no staff help available, so getting in touch with the train guard for any assistance is recommended.
Walton-on-Thames station is linked with various transport options to help you continue your journey. While there isn't a formal taxi rank, there is a taxi office nearby for your needs. Those preferring buses can find comprehensive journey planning online, with printable information readily accessible here. If there’s ever a need for rail replacement services, they are accommodated at the station forecourt on Station Avenue.

New Beckenham station is designed to meet the needs of modern passengers with several facilities to make your journey smooth and hassle-free. Ticket purchase is made easy with a ticket office open during weekday mornings and Saturdays. For those buying tickets online, collection is available through the ticket machine, which is conveniently located at the station forecourt and accessibility-friendly. The station also supports smartcards, allowing easy and fast travel without the fuss of traditional tickets.
While there's no waiting room or accessible toilets, passengers can find a seating area and a coffee kiosk to grab refreshments. A secure station accreditation ensures additional peace of mind with CCTV surveillance keeping an eye on activities. Although provision for step-free access is limited, assistance for those requiring help to navigate through the station is readily available during staffing hours.
The connectivity at New Beckenham doesn't stop at rail services. The station offers seamless transport links, including a rail replacement service with buses to nearby Lewisham and Hayes. If you're planning to explore more of the area, comprehensive information for local bus services is readily available online, ensuring you can continue your journey with ease.
